Server crash
March 25, 2019 1:44 PM - BoerumHillScott
Our cheap hosting provider over-subscribed their equipment, and our disk that had 50% free went to 0% free and crashed the server.

Along with 2 outages in the last two months, I guess it's time to look for another provider.

Remider: for any site issues, concerns, or complaints, please post them here so I can be sure to see them.

-Scott


Upcoming site move and security change
January 4, 2019 11:59 AM - BoerumHillScott
Over the last year, the site disk storage requirements have been getting closer to the limits of our current hosting provider. We have had the current provider for over three years, so it was time to evaluate competitors anyway. I ended up findng one that offers a lot more storage at a much lower price along with better performance, so it’s moving time.

With moving, I did some behind the scenes clean up, and decided to make one change: the new server will only support HTTPS, encrypting all traffic.
All existing links will still work, but will automatically redirect you from http to https.
The only difference you should notice besides an extra “s” in URLs is that the site will now be considered secure by your browser and you will not get annoying messages warning you to not enter your password on newer browsers.

I will most likely make the move this evening (Friday, January 4), meaning a few hours of downtime.


Site Finances: July 2015 - January 2019
January 4, 2019 11:59 AM - BoerumHillScott
So I have not been very diligent about documenting the site finances, but then again we no longer have expense or donations as large as the first few years.

Moving forward with a new hosting provider, the ongoing costs will be lower:
$35/year for hosting
$26/year for domain registration (estimate, pre-paid through 2021)
$12/year for backup storage (approximate)
==
$73/year total

Site hosting, technology, and security
July 19, 2017 9:00 AM - BoerumHillScott
In response to a question last night:

This site is hosted on a Virtual Private Server from OpenVirtuals, using their SSD-Combo Professional plan.
I am the only one who has access to the OpenVirtuals account.

The virtual server runs Debian Linux (currently Debian 8 - Jessie).
I am the only one who can log into the server.
The virtual server is only used for lifeinbklyn.

The http server is Apache2, and the database server is MySQL.

Backups are taken nightly, stored on Amazon Web Services S3, and can only be accessed by me.
